Good Samaritan Society - Postville is a care facility located in Postville, Iowa, primarily offering nursing home services. The facility is designed to provide comprehensive medical support and care for its residents, with a focus on maintaining and improving their quality of life.
Good Samaritan Society - Postville offers a range of care services that include around-the-clock skilled nursing care and specialized medical support. Residents have access to a team of nurses and certified professionals trained in various therapies such as speech, occupational, and physical therapy. These therapies aim to enhance the residents' abilities and improve their daily living skills. The facility also provides orthopedic rehabilitation and general physical strengthening for residents needing assistance in regaining mobility and managing pain effectively.
The facility emphasizes individualized care planning and medication administration to ensure each resident's health needs are met. Certified wound care specialists are onsite to offer specialized attention to diabetic patients and those with specific skin care requirements, implementing comprehensive wound management strategies focused on nutrition, hydration, and mobility.
Residents can also benefit from a variety of support services including laundry and dry cleaning, continence management, and hospice care, along with respite care to give family caregivers a break. Medication coordination is available to streamline the process of obtaining and administering medications, and a certified resident assessment coordinator ensures a high standard of care planning and assessment.
For spiritual and community support, non-denominational devotions are conducted, and a visiting chaplain offers additional spiritual care. Social clubs and community activities are available to promote engagement among residents, with a barber/beauty salon onsite for personal grooming needs. The continuum of care model at Good Samaritan Society - Postville ensures that as residents' needs evolve, additional care services can be seamlessly integrated into their existing care plans.
Costs at this community start at $3,300 and range up to $6,281. The average price in the community is $4,790, which is less than the average price in the area of $4,795. The cost of nursing homes in this area is essentially the same as the cost throughout the state. If the resident needs other services, additional services may increase the monthly cost.
